Yisroel Werdyger Hosted A Musical Succah, R’ Shloime Taussig & Zevi Fried [Gallery]
This year some of the best in Jewish music got together in honor of Succos on Radio Kol Chai, for tens of thousands of listeners. Yisroel Werdyger, together with R’ Shloime Taussig, Zevi Fried from the Shira Choir, and keyboardist Shmulik Shapira, recorded a show in Sruly’s succah, for a special holiday show. Both Werdyger and Taussig recently released new albums, and in this show they spoke about them and performed some of the songs from them.
